"CONSISTENCY"

I think this word can be difficult at times. I knew that it had been awhile since I had written in my blog. Had I known it was three months I would have written sooner. I have a tendency to place high and often unrealistic expectations of myself because of what others think I should be doing. I was initially instructed to write at least 3-4 times per week so that the search engines would attract people to my site. The question is did that really work? So instead of writing 1-2 times per week which would have been more realistic for me I wound up not writing for three months because the thought of having to write that many times about different subjects or thoughts became overwhelming. Just as I teach my clients, all of us have "stuff" to work on at different times in our life. We are not perfect.... The key is to realize that we need to change what we are doing if we want a different result. When we know ourselves and do not allow other's influence to determine our actions, We honor ourselves and do what feels right and often what feels natural for us. So my plan is to write 1-2 times per week and if I happen to write more one week GREAT if not GREAT!!!! Consistency is about knowing what we what and making a plan to achieve that goal which inevitably leads us to following through with that GOAL!!

Goals Give Us Direction

Now that you have answered these goals, it is important to make your goals realistic and reasonable. It can be helpful to place a time frame such as within one month, three months. You do not need to focus on specific dates unless that is your personality or the specific goal requires a specific date. For example, if you wanted to enroll in a college class you will need to know the cut off date to sign up for class. Your specific date would need to be one week prior so that you can be assured to get the class.

Goals are not about success or failure. Goals are about finding direction in your life. Goals are about creating possibilities for yourself. Goals are about facing your fears and taking risks.

Goals Give Us Direction

Question #9: What decisions would you like to make?

Be as specific as possible. If you want to go to college or go to work. If you want to leave your marriage. If you want to change your career.

If you choose college. I will make a decision about whether or not I want to go to college. Steps to be taken: I will journal daily about my feelings about school. I will write list of pros and cons. I will talk to my close friends and family about this decision. I will research local colleges and within 1-3 months I will make an appointment to talk to someone about attendance.

If you choose marriage. I will make a decision about my commitment to my marriage. Steps to be taken: I will talk to my one of my closest friends about this issue for their feedback. I will write down my reasons for wanting to end my marriage. I will contact a professional within one month to talk about my feelings about my marriage to gain some clarity.

Decisions are never easy to make. The clearer you can be about them and what the real issues are behind it will help you make your decisions. If you have someone you trust who truly knows you this will also be helpful for you. It is always recommended to contact a professional when making major decisions in your life. They are objective and detached from the situation whereas you have an investment.

Goals Give Us Direction

Question # 6:What would you like to have happen in your friendship,
family, love and work?

I break each one down. For example: Friendship; The goal would be I would like to spend more time with my friends. The steps I could take would be: I will call my friends once a week. I will make plans with my friends at least once a month. I will plan a day trip with my friend.

Family: If you have more than one family member, I normally set a goal for each one.
For example: I want to be closer to my brother. The steps I could take would be: I will call him at least once a week. I will tell him how I feel about our relationship. I will send him an email if I can not call him. I will make plans with him at least once a month.

Love: I want to be more honest with my partner about my feelings. The steps to be taken could be: I will write down what issues I am having with my partner. I will share these feelings with my partner at least once a week. I will spend more intimate time with my partner.

Work: I want to make more money. The steps to be taken could be: I will ask my boss for a raise. I will find out if there are any higher positions. I will research what steps I need to take for career advancement. I will talk to employers for possible overtime and job openings.

The more specific you can be about what you would like the better able to identify the steps to achieve these goals which makes them realistic and attainable thus setting up SUCCESS.
